This paper proposes a unified cosmological framework—Cyclic Decoherence Cosmology (CDC)—which resolves the fine-tuning problem through an information-theoretic approach to cosmic natural selection. By synthesizing the Anthropic Principle, Cyclic Cosmology, the Many-Worlds Interpretation (MWI) of quantum mechanics, and quantum thermodynamics, the CDC framework posits that reality operates as a self-purifying, branching cyclic multiverse. We demonstrate that the rate of entropy generation (dS/dt) dictates the quantum decoherence frequency of a universe, acting as the primary mechanism for multiversal replication. Consequently, highly interactive, life-bearing universes exponentially dominate the multiversal volume via continuous quantum branching, while degenerate universes are rapidly purged through immediate topological collapse or quantum vacuum decay.
